This article reviews the current works on ultra-compact double-degenerate binaries in the presence of magnetic interaction,in particular,unipolar induction. The orbital dynamics and evolution of compact white-dwarf pairs are discussed in detail. Models and predictions of electron cyclotron masers from unipolar-inductor compact binaries and unipolar-inductor white-dwarf planetary systems are presented. Einstein-Laub effects in compact binaries are brie-y discussed.
